新闻中心
-
11-09Go语言对象工厂模式:利用接口实现多态创建不同类型对象本教程探讨了在Go语言中如何实现一个灵活的对象工厂模式,以根据输入动态创建不同类型的对象。通过深入理解Go的接口机制,我们展示了如何定义一个通用接口,并让不同的...
-
11-09Go语言错误处理深度解析:区分 error 与 panic本文深入探讨Go语言中错误处理的两种主要机制:error类型和panic/recover。文章详细阐述了它们的设计哲学、适用场景及具体实现方式。通过代码示例,清...
-
11-09Go语言中对结构体Map进行排序的有效方法Go语言中的map类型是无序的,因此无法直接对其进行排序。要实现对存储结构体的map按特定字段排序,核心策略是将其值提取到一个结构体指针切片中。通过为该切片类型...
-
11-09Go语言中对Map中的结构体按指定字段进行排序的实践指南Go语言的map类型本身是无序的,因此无法直接对其进行排序。本教程将介绍一种在Go中对map中存储的结构体数据进行排序的有效方法。核心策略是将map的值提取到一...
-
11-09Groupcache对等节点通信:HTTPPool详解与实践Groupcache的对等节点通过HTTP协议进行通信,其核心实现是HTTPPool。本文将深入探讨HTTPPool作为分布式缓存通信机制的原理与实践,包括如何...
-
11-09解密Python文档中object.前缀的约定与实践本文旨在澄清Python数据模型文档中,如object.__len__所示的特殊方法前缀object.的真实含义。该前缀并非指代object基类本身实现了这些方...

